Algal-based functional foods have potential health benefits, and their commercial value depends on their application in the food and nutraceutical industries. Algae Biotechnology for Biomedical and Nutritional Applications provides a comprehensive overview of different micro- and macroalgal species, their industrial production processes, and the latest advancements in and applications of algae in biomedical fields.
This book describes advances in the biomedical and nutritional applications of algae achieved during the last decade, identifies gaps in the present knowledge, and proposes research areas for the future. This book covers various aspects of algal biotechnology, from the basics to large-scale cultivation, harvesting, and processing, for a variety of high-value bioproducts. Additionally, it also covers topics such as algal biomaterials, algal medicinal foods, algal production for bio-medicine, as well as applications in pharmaceutical, nutritional, and value-added bioproducts. With contributions from an international array of expert researchers in the field, this book is a comprehensive resource for academics, researchers, postgraduates, graduate students, and industry professionals.

Dr. Ashfaq Ahmad is a Research Scientist in the Department of Biological Sciences at Khalifa University,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ates. He received his PhD degree in chemical engineering from the UTP, Malaysia, in May 2018. During his MSc and PhD studies, he worked as a Teaching Assistant and Researcher at the UTP. His research interests include algal biotechnology for bioenergy, environmental remediation, and production of high-value biochemicals.
Prof. Syed Salman Ashraf is a Professor of biology at Khalifa University,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ates. He received his BSc and MSc degrees in biochemistry from Iowa State University and a doctorate from North Carolina State University. He has worked in biotechnology companies in Toronto (Canada) and North Carolina (United States) for more than 6 years in drug discovery, molecular biology, protein purification, and high-throughput screening. His current research interests lie in the areas of applied microbiology and algal biotechnology
